    Understanding Relay Characteristics
    A relay consists of a coil, an armature, and contacts. When an electric current passes through the coil, it generates a magnetic field that moves the armature, which, in turn, opens or closes the contacts. These characteristics allow relays to control larger currents with smaller input signals. There are several key characteristics to consider when selecting a relay for a particular application:
    Coil Voltage: The coil voltage is a critical factor in determining how much voltage is needed to activate the relay. This value must match the voltage supplied to the relay's coil to ensure proper operation.
